Characteristics

The Flight Dynamics Research Facility (FDRF) is a large, subsonic wind tunnel with a vertical test section for conducting flight dynamics research for stability, controllability, free-fall and aircraft spin, and spin recovery testing of atmospheric vehicles.

Characteristics
  • Test Section Dimensions: 20 ft. diam. by 24 ft. high
  • Speed: 0 – 172 ft/s (0 – 117 mph)
  • Dynamic Pressure: (0 – 35 psf)
  • Reynolds Number: 0 – 1.10×10^6 per ft.
  • Pressure: Atmospheric
  • Temperature: Actively cooled (79° F)
  • Test Gas: Air
  • Facility Height: 131 ft.
